Frage

Ich bin ein neuer Entwickler, der an einer App arbeitet, mit der Benutzer die Berechtigungen über eine Strecke aufzeichnen können.Ich habe einige Tracks, die ich auf iTunes verkaufe, und ich möchte, dass Benutzer die A-Tracks von innen in der App erwerben können und sie laden, um aufgezeichnet zu werden.

Was ich will, ist, dass ein Benutzer eine Track-Liste von einer Tabelle auswählt, die Track In-App erwerben kann, und drücken Sie die Taste, um die Ansichten auf einen Audioprecorder umzuschalten, der diese Spur lädt, um aufgezeichnet zu werden.Ich habe die Dokumentation geschmutet und ich habe Schwierigkeiten, herauszufinden, ob das sogar möglich ist.

weiß jemand, ob dies möglich ist, und kann mich jeder in die richtige Richtung zeigen, wohin der Zusammenfügen des Codes zusammen beginnen kann?

Danke!

War es hilfreich?

Lösung

kurze Antwort: ja es ist möglich, das zu tun, was Sie versuchen, zu tun

lange Antwort: Es ist möglich, auf die Audiodaten von einem beliebigen Song in der Musikbibliothek mit einem Avasetreader zuzugreifen (weitere Informationen hier WIE WENN WENN SIE EINE IPOD-Library-Asset an einen Audio-Warteschlangendienst anschließen und mit einem Audio-Prozess verarbeitet werden Einheit? und in einem Bündel anderer Fragen)

Sie müssen wahrscheinlich die Song-Datei in das Dokumentenverzeichnis der App zuerst kopieren, um damit zu arbeiten. Dann müssen Sie wahrscheinlich Audiogeräte verwenden, um den Mikrofoneingang mit dem Audio zu mischen, aber das ist ein ganzes anderes Thema, mit dem ich nicht besonders vertraut bin, damit Sie suche, um weitere Informationen darüber zu suchen, es gibt viele Verwandte Fragen.

Um den Song zu kaufen, wäre der einfachste Weg wahrscheinlich, nur auf den Song im iTunes-Laden zu verlinken und sie dort zu kaufen, ich glaube, Sie können sogar ein iTunes-Partner sein, sodass Sie möglicherweise zusätzliches Geld auf der kauft so. Sobald sie das Lied haben, ist es in ihrer Bibliothek und Sie können den Avasetreader verwenden, um es zu bekommen.

Sie könnten die in einer Tabelle aufgeführten Songs aufweisen, und in der didselectrowatindexpath: delegate-Methode können Sie den Link zum iTunes-Speicher für dieses bestimmte Lied öffnen.

hoffe das hilft.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top